About the scrap market in Karimganj

Karimganj, a district headquarters in southern Assam's Barak Valley, borders Bangladesh and sustains its economy through tea cultivation, plywood manufacturing, and cross-border trade. The plywood and tea sectors generate wood processing waste alongside metallic scrap from saw blades, boiler fittings, and factory maintenance operations.

Boiler tubes and fire grate bars from tea factory furnaces are the signature scrap items, trading at ₹25–30 per kg for quality ferrous grades. Copper conductors from electrical repairs and aluminium roofing sheets are also actively traded at ₹430–510 and ₹90–115 per kg respectively.

Tea estate managers replacing boiler systems should negotiate scrap credit terms with the equipment supplier as part of the purchase agreement, often securing better net realization than independent disposal. For smaller sellers, the weekly market at Karimganj town centre attracts itinerant scrap buyers from Silchar, providing a regular selling opportunity without requiring travel.

Selling Newspaper Scrap in Karimganj, Assam?

Newspaper scrap (also called ONP — Old Newspaper) is one of the most commonly recycled paper grades. Clean, dry newspapers bundled together fetch better rates than loose or wet paper. Magazines and glossy paper are a separate grade and typically worth less. The newspaper recycling market is seasonal — demand peaks before festive seasons when packaging material demand rises.

Pro Tip for Newspaper Sellers in Karimganj:

Bundle newspapers with string (not plastic tape) in 5-10 kg bundles. Keep them completely dry — even slightly damp paper loses 50% or more of its value. Accumulate at least 20-30 kg before calling a dealer for pickup to justify their transport cost.

Frequently Asked Questions — Newspaper Scrap in Karimganj

What is the newspaper scrap rate in Karimganj?

Today's newspaper scrap rate in Karimganj is ₹14.10 per kg. Rates vary between ₹11-17/kg depending on quality and quantity.

What is the minimum quantity to sell newspaper scrap?

Most dealers in Karimganj accept newspaper lots from 10-20 kg for walk-in sellers. For free doorstep pickup, you typically need 25-50 kg minimum. Accumulating larger lots (100 kg+) gets you better per-kg rates.
